The two risks involved in both underground mining and surface mining are:
1. **Respiratory disease** - Both methods can expose workers to harmful dust and other respiratory hazards.
2. **Ground instability** - Ground instability can occur in both underground and surface mining operations due to the removal of material and changes in the geological structure.
So the correct answers are **respiratory disease** and **ground instability**.
